OCTM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

34 of the 7,621 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in FT Vest U.S. Equity Max Buffer ETF - October (OCTM)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$14.2M — down 18% from $17.5M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 6 funds opened new OCTM positions and 5 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 5 added to existing stakes and 8 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, adding an estimated $459K. The largest seller was Maia Wealth, exiting entirely with an estimated $4.3M sold.
